ACCM Unveils Initiative to Expand Medical Cannabis Access

ACCM logo

WASHINGTON — The American Council of Cannabis Medicine (ACCM) launched a national initiative developed with top insurers, health systems, associations, and wellness organizations. The multi-faceted program expands access to affordable, medically guided cannabis treatment for millions of Americans.

Expanded Insurance Coverage Puts Cannabis Care Within Reach

New partnerships with leading insurance providers deliver comprehensive medical cannabis benefits for individuals and companies of all sizes — from single policyholders to Fortune 500 employers. With several major carriers participating, the program offers broad coverage tailored to patient needs.

Associations, Wellness Groups Introduce Members to Elevated States

Over 400 associations and wellness organizations are engaging their members with ACCM’s Elevated States program — a unique educational and benefit platform that empowers individuals to explore safe, legal use of medical cannabis as part of their wellness journey.

Healthcare Systems Gain Referral Resource

ACCM’s Distinguished Physician Referral Network enables healthcare systems nationwide to refer patients to vetted medical-cannabis programs. This initiative protects Medicare and Medicaid compliance while expanding access to alternative care pathways.

Tying It All Together

Through ACCM’s Next Frontier platform, standards, and protocols, ACCM unifies the process to deliver a seamless patient experience mirroring the efficiencies of traditional pharma.

Under the Next Frontier umbrella, ACCM combines technology and network partners to facilitate a scalable, state-compliant system—built for today’s framework and ready for national implementation alongside federal reform.
